Game Overview

Osu! Tatakae! Ouendan 2 came out for the Nintendo DS in 2007, developed by iNiS. It was part of that wave of rhythm games that really made use of the touch screen, and it felt right at home on the handheld. The game built on its predecessor's style, keeping the same blend of frantic action and Japanese pop culture charm without trying to reinvent the wheel.

You control a squad of cheerleaders by tapping, dragging, and spinning on the touch screen in time with J-pop and rock tracks. Your goal is to motivate distressed characters through over-the-top scenarios, like helping a chef save his restaurant or aiding a student facing down a pop quiz. The mechanics are straightforward but demanding: follow on-screen cues with the stylus, chain combos for higher scores, and avoid breaking your rhythm. The difficulty ramps up quickly, especially in later stages where the patterns get intense. Pulling off a perfect run through a tough song gives a real rush of satisfaction.
